青藏高原第四纪大陆冰盖形成的野外证据 被引量:8

FIELD EVIDENCE OF THE QUARTERNARY CONTINENTAL GLACIAL SHEET ON THE QINGHAI-XIZANG PLATEAU

摘要 青藏高原第四纪大陆冰盖形成的各种各样冰川遗迹,分布十分广泛。是重建和研究古大陆冰盖最有力的证据。目前发现和比较肯定的冰蚀遗迹有:冰蚀平原、冰蚀丘陵、U形谷、冰蚀洼地、冰盆、冰阶、冰笕、冰坡和基岩鼓丘等。冰碛遗迹主要有:块砾碛、鳍碛(新类型)、漂砾碛(新类型)、冰水砂砾岩、和冰碛丘陵、冰台及侧碛堤等。从大陆冰盖遗迹分布连续和普遍发育,证明青藏高原在第四纪时期曾形成连绵一片的统一的大陆冰盖。大陆冰盖形成的时期为早更新世,形成时的古雪线的海拔高度最多在2000m左右,冰川类型属于海洋性统一大陆冰川。 Preliminary study indicates that various glacial remnants of the Quarternary continental glacial sheet on the Qinghai-Xizang (Tibet) Plateau are distributed very widely and developed continuously. The remnants that have been discovered and confirmed are as follows: glacial erosion landform: ice-scoured plains, icescoured hills, U-shaped valleys, ice-scoured basins, ice-scoured depressions, glacial staircases, glacial chutes, glacial slopes and bedrock drumlins; glacial drift remnants: moraines, block-moraines, fin-shaped moraines (new type), boulder moraines (new type), morainic hills, glacial tables and lateral moraine bars. The remnants of the continental glacial sheets are preserved the best in the interior drainage area, while they are rare and even disappear in the exterior drainage area and the areas where mountain glaciers have developed since the middle Pleistocene. Based on the continuous and wide distribution of the continental glacial sheet, it is considered that the Quarternary continental glacial sheet in the Qinghai-Xizang Plateau is a unified continental glacial sheet. This continental glacial sheet has some characteristics usually found in oceanic glacier. It largely formed in the middle Early Pleistocene. The center of the unified continental glacial sheet lies in the middle part of Xizang at lat. 32-35°N and long. 81-89°E. At the center the ice flows run radially from the center outwards, but in other places the ice flows mostly run from west to east. The thickness of the unified continental glacial sheet is at least 1000—1500 m. It is inferred that the snow line in the middle Early Pleistocene is about 2000 m above sea level.The determination of the Quarternary unified continental glacial sheet in the Qinghai-Xizang Plateau not only of practical and theoretical significance for gaining a better knowledge of the Quarternary glaciation in China and the world, clarifying the evolution of paleoclimate, discussing the existence of the Quarternary glaciers in the east part of China, studying the machanism for the uplift of the Qinghai-Xizang Plateau and constructing some engineering projects, but also the south boundary of the Quarternary continental glacier in the world can be pushed from about lat. 40°N to lat. 28°N according to this determination.
